Players praise Blade of Shadows for its impressive graphics, fluid combat mechanics, and immersive dungeon exploration, with some calling it a charming ARPG that delivers simple, addictive fun. However, critical issues dominate feedback. The tutorial is widely reported as broken—many users cannot pick up the starting weapon, trapping them permanently. Aggressive advertising is another major pain point: ads are forced, often inescapable, and even paying to remove them does not work reliably. Controls also frustrate: button overlapping, unresponsive heavy attacks, delayed block/slash actions, and screen darkness hamper play. While some enjoy the challenge and design, others find progression blocked by aggressive in-app purchases and feel progress is paywalled. A few users note the game lacks ranged/magic options, has monotonous enemy variety, and respawns all monsters upon reloading a dungeon save. Despite its potential, the execution leaves many players stuck or annoyed.
